Pakistan is a strong supporter of activities of the Alliance. We have designated a national Focal Point for the Alliance and look forward to actively participate in the Doha forum, which we are confident would help in advancing the objectives of the Alliance.

Mr. President,

Pakistan co-sponsored ASEM inter-faith dialogue with Spain in Madrid last year. We look forward to participate in the ASEM inter-faith dialogue being held in Manila next month.

At home, we have established a new Ministry of National Harmony to promote inter-faith dialogue and harmony in the country. We have also established inter-faith harmony committees in all the districts of the country. The Committees comprise of representatives of all faiths and religions in respective areas.

We shall continue to support the Alliance and all other initiatives aimed at promoting religious and cultural tolerance, understanding and harmony in multi-cultural societies. We believe it will help the cause of peace, social cohesion and prosperity at the national, regional and international level.
